9480093f4SDimitry Andric #include "OptEmitter.h"
10480093f4SDimitry Andric #include "llvm/ADT/STLExtras.h"
115ffd83dbSDimitry Andric #include "llvm/ADT/StringMap.h"
12480093f4SDimitry Andric #include "llvm/TableGen/Record.h"
13480093f4SDimitry Andric 
14480093f4SDimitry Andric using namespace llvm;
15480093f4SDimitry Andric 
16480093f4SDimitry Andric /// OptParserEmitter - This tablegen backend takes an input .td file
17480093f4SDimitry Andric /// describing a list of options and emits a RST man page.
18480093f4SDimitry Andric namespace llvm {
19480093f4SDimitry Andric void EmitOptRST(RecordKeeper &Records, raw_ostream &OS) {
20480093f4SDimitry Andric   llvm::StringMap<std::vector<Record *>> OptionsByGroup;
21480093f4SDimitry Andric   std::vector<Record *> OptionsWithoutGroup;
22480093f4SDimitry Andric 
23480093f4SDimitry Andric   // Get the options.
24480093f4SDimitry Andric   std::vector<Record *> Opts = Records.getAllDerivedDefinitions("Option");
25480093f4SDimitry Andric   array_pod_sort(Opts.begin(), Opts.end(), CompareOptionRecords);
26480093f4SDimitry Andric 
27480093f4SDimitry Andric   // Get the option groups.
28480093f4SDimitry Andric   const std::vector<Record *> &Groups =
29480093f4SDimitry Andric       Records.getAllDerivedDefinitions("OptionGroup");
30480093f4SDimitry Andric   for (unsigned i = 0, e = Groups.size(); i != e; ++i) {
31480093f4SDimitry Andric     const Record &R = *Groups[i];
32480093f4SDimitry Andric     OptionsByGroup.try_emplace(R.getValueAsString("Name"));
33480093f4SDimitry Andric   }
34480093f4SDimitry Andric 
35480093f4SDimitry Andric   // Map options to their group.
36480093f4SDimitry Andric   for (unsigned i = 0, e = Opts.size(); i != e; ++i) {
37480093f4SDimitry Andric     const Record &R = *Opts[i];
38480093f4SDimitry Andric     if (const DefInit *DI = dyn_cast<DefInit>(R.getValueInit("Group"))) {
39480093f4SDimitry Andric       OptionsByGroup[DI->getDef()->getValueAsString("Name")].push_back(Opts[i]);
40480093f4SDimitry Andric     } else {
41480093f4SDimitry Andric       OptionsByGroup["options"].push_back(Opts[i]);
42480093f4SDimitry Andric     }
43480093f4SDimitry Andric   }
44480093f4SDimitry Andric 
45480093f4SDimitry Andric   // Print options under their group.
46480093f4SDimitry Andric   for (const auto &KV : OptionsByGroup) {
47480093f4SDimitry Andric     std::string GroupName = KV.getKey().upper();
48480093f4SDimitry Andric     OS << GroupName << '\n';
49480093f4SDimitry Andric     OS << std::string(GroupName.size(), '-') << '\n';
50480093f4SDimitry Andric     OS << '\n';
51480093f4SDimitry Andric 
52480093f4SDimitry Andric     for (Record *R : KV.getValue()) {
53480093f4SDimitry Andric       OS << ".. option:: ";
54480093f4SDimitry Andric 
55480093f4SDimitry Andric       // Print the prefix.
56480093f4SDimitry Andric       std::vector<StringRef> Prefixes = R->getValueAsListOfStrings("Prefixes");
57480093f4SDimitry Andric       if (!Prefixes.empty())
58480093f4SDimitry Andric         OS << Prefixes[0];
59480093f4SDimitry Andric 
60480093f4SDimitry Andric       // Print the option name.
61480093f4SDimitry Andric       OS << R->getValueAsString("Name");
62480093f4SDimitry Andric 
63*81ad6265SDimitry Andric       StringRef MetaVarName;
64480093f4SDimitry Andric       // Print the meta-variable.
65480093f4SDimitry Andric       if (!isa<UnsetInit>(R->getValueInit("MetaVarName"))) {
66*81ad6265SDimitry Andric         MetaVarName = R->getValueAsString("MetaVarName");
67*81ad6265SDimitry Andric       } else if (!isa<UnsetInit>(R->getValueInit("Values")))
68*81ad6265SDimitry Andric         MetaVarName = "<value>";
69*81ad6265SDimitry Andric 
70*81ad6265SDimitry Andric       if (!MetaVarName.empty()) {
71480093f4SDimitry Andric         OS << '=';
72*81ad6265SDimitry Andric         OS.write_escaped(MetaVarName);
73480093f4SDimitry Andric       }
74480093f4SDimitry Andric 
75480093f4SDimitry Andric       OS << "\n\n";
76480093f4SDimitry Andric 
77*81ad6265SDimitry Andric       std::string HelpText;
78480093f4SDimitry Andric       // The option help text.
79480093f4SDimitry Andric       if (!isa<UnsetInit>(R->getValueInit("HelpText"))) {
80*81ad6265SDimitry Andric         HelpText = R->getValueAsString("HelpText").trim().str();
81*81ad6265SDimitry Andric         if (!HelpText.empty() && HelpText.back() != '.')
82*81ad6265SDimitry Andric           HelpText.push_back('.');
83*81ad6265SDimitry Andric       }
84*81ad6265SDimitry Andric 
85*81ad6265SDimitry Andric       if (!isa<UnsetInit>(R->getValueInit("Values"))) {
86*81ad6265SDimitry Andric         SmallVector<StringRef> Values;
87*81ad6265SDimitry Andric         SplitString(R->getValueAsString("Values"), Values, ",");
88*81ad6265SDimitry Andric         HelpText += (" " + MetaVarName + " must be '").str();
89*81ad6265SDimitry Andric 
90*81ad6265SDimitry Andric         if (Values.size() > 1) {
91*81ad6265SDimitry Andric           HelpText += join(Values.begin(), Values.end() - 1, "', '");
92*81ad6265SDimitry Andric           HelpText += "' or '";
93*81ad6265SDimitry Andric         }
94*81ad6265SDimitry Andric         HelpText += (Values.front() + "'.").str();
95*81ad6265SDimitry Andric       }
96*81ad6265SDimitry Andric 
97*81ad6265SDimitry Andric       if (!HelpText.empty()) {
98480093f4SDimitry Andric         OS << ' ';
99*81ad6265SDimitry Andric         OS.write_escaped(HelpText);
100480093f4SDimitry Andric         OS << "\n\n";
101480093f4SDimitry Andric       }
102480093f4SDimitry Andric     }
103480093f4SDimitry Andric   }
104480093f4SDimitry Andric }
105480093f4SDimitry Andric } // end namespace llvm
